Canisius lost their first matchup of the year to Youngstown State but bounced back for an 84-80 win over St. Bonaventure in game two. The Griffins would then lose to Cleveland State 58-57 before a win over Fredonia 98-52. 

On Tuesday versus Cornell, Canisius took another loss. The Griffins trailed 45-34 going into the second half and ended up with a 79-70 defeat. Jordan Henderson was the top team scorer with 24 points and three assists. 

Over on the Buffalo side, they eked out a win over Colgate in their opener 88-87. The Bulls would then hit a losing streak in their next four. Those losses came to James Madison, UCOnn, Drake and Howard. 

Buffalo got back into the win column on Monday versus George Mason. The Bulls were up 38-32 by the break and ended up with an 82-74 victory. Isaiah Adams topped the team on 24 points, and Curtis Jones added 22 points.
